East Midlands Airport is gearing up for Brexit

VOICED: Welcome to Derby -- a city with passionate opinions about what Britain should look like after Brexit.In 2016, just over 57 percent of this city voted to LEAVE the EU -- and today we'll be asking if they still expect to get what they voted for. Derby's also home to some big global employers like Rolls Royce and Bombardier.Well, exclusive figures given to Sky News by the East Midlands Chamber of Commerce show that businesses in the region are already starting to feel the impacts of Brexit. SHOWS: Ground handling movements and timelapse of East Midlands Airport cargo operations, aerials and ground shots of new warehouse developments. Interviews with Phill Morris, East Midlands Airport Operations Director and Andrew Pilsworth, Business Unit Director, Segro on 7 March 2018 in Castle Donington, Leicestershire, United Kingdom
